Sometimes it's about them. As you compile and submit your applications to graduate school, recognize that your own merits as a student influence whether you are admitted to the program of your choice, but sometimes excellent qualifications are not enough. Sometimes even the best applicants are rejected and it has nothing at all to do with them. Learn more about why graduate programs reject qualified students.
